On Tue, 2003-03-18 at 13:44, dan carpenter wrote: > On Wednesday 19 March 2003 12:10 am, Eric Benson wrote: > > I installed Red Hat 8.0 on an IBM NetVista 2283-55U, > > an all-in-one desktop 1.8ghz P4. I downloaded and > > compiled the 2.5.65 kernel with ide-scsi emulation and > > kernel debugging enabled. > > > ... > > 14:18:33 hdb: drive not ready for command > > 14:18:33 ide-scsi: reset called for 0 > > 14:18:33 bad: scheduling while atomic! > > This problem is known. Try the driver from the -ac kernel.
You need 2.4.21pre-ac for that, the 2.5 code is wildly different and I've not tackled it yet. Its about six weeks down the todo list at the moment
